Lexis and semantics

A

-“real inside story” noun phrase puts reader in a privileged position.
-Gothic imagery and macabre imagery “bones” “gargoyles”.
-Alliteration “pampered pets”.
-Similes used “like a body with all its veins and nerves visible on the outside” to make things easier to comprehend for a younger audience.
-Very descriptive in heavy use of base adjectives “creepy” and “pampered” in the guides introduction.

Grammar

A

-“this is nit a guidebook” declarative sentence as simple sentences are easier for a younger audience to understand.
-Uses a variety of sentence functions to make the texts somewhat interactive, using interrogatives to keep the audience engaged and exclamative to make it more exciting.

Graphology and mode

A

-Ripped page like a child’s rebellion but also connotations of uncovering the history of Paris that should be uncovered.
-Intimation of an antiquated curled up paper.
-Font is varied and tailored towards younger eyes drawn around the page, specific to what part of Paris they are trying to promote.
-Caricature of Napoleon adds an element of education and history
